  2. 2. Study of Two Models for Tearing Resistance Assessment Using Essential Work of Fracture Method

    University essay from Blekinge Tekniska Högskola/Avdelningen för maskinteknik

    Author : Min Hu; [2008]
    Keywords : Essential Work of Fracture EWF ; Two-leg Trousers Tear test; Out-of-plane Fracture;

    Abstract : The thesis takes an insight look into two different models(two-zone and three-zone models)for describe the deformation and fracture behaviour of the tearing ligament.By earlier works,these two different models based on Essential Work of Fracture approach was proved to be capable for predicting the specific total work of fracture along the tear path across all plastic zones.
